IP查询
查询
你查询的IP:[222.128.36.106] 地理位置:中国–北京–北京
最新查询
124.29.190.234
125.210.184.88
120.64.182.134
60.247.103.125
125.62.254.200
60.232.147.29
124.250.208.52
119.62.218.135
220.252.50.125
222.128.36.106
202.123.96.45
202.127.192.114
203.90.128.109
124.147.128.94
119.63.32.235
203.176.168.185
222.64.235.100
221.113.76.5
118.124.241.180
123.180.189.125
118.184.188.230
123.160.212.212
210.87.128.63
221.13.5.79
210.25.112.65
219.216.77.4
202.14.236.3
202.127.216.123
119.42.224.82
202.142.16.115
118.244.186.251